QUOTE(CyntrixTech @ Dec 22 2011, 05:50 PM) No, storm scout doesn't take 2 x 240mm. The cheapest and best CM casing for WC is the 690 Advanced II H100 - RM470 +/-. When the pump dies, you throw the set away or salvage the parts XSPC RS240/any custom kit RM490 onwards - When the pump dies, you change it out.
